Curriculum modification consists of potential benefits for not only the students who need special support but also other students who learn in the same learning environment at any age level. For instance, general education students may benefit from modified curriculum designed for students with behavioral problems in general classroom settings.

For example, an RTI model with a three-tier continuum of school-wide support might include the following tiers and levels of support: (1) Tier one (Primary Intervention), for all students using high quality scientific research-based instruction in their general education setting.
